Python数据分析:掌握从CSV到统计的全程
版权申诉
100 浏览量
更新于2024-11-13
收藏 205KB RAR 举报
资源摘要信息:"统计学基础与Python数据分析"
在当今信息高度发达的时代,数据分析能力对于企业和研究机构来说至关重要。统计学作为数据分析的基础,能帮助我们从大量数据中提炼出有价值的信息,并以此进行合理的预测和决策。Python作为一门功能强大的编程语言,在数据分析领域中扮演着重要角色。特别是随着开源数据分析库如Pandas、NumPy和SciPy等的推出,Python在数据处理和分析方面的应用越来越广泛。
本资源主要关注如何使用Python对CSV格式的数据文件进行统计分析。CSV(Comma-Separated Values)文件是一种常用的数据格式,它使用逗号分隔值,非常适合用于数据的交换。借助Python,我们可以轻松地读取、处理以及分析这些CSV格式的数据。
在提供的压缩包子文件中,我们看到了两个不同类型的CSV文件:“churn.csv”和“winequality-both.csv”。这两个数据集分别代表了不同的应用场景。"churn.csv"很可能是一个关于客户流失的数据集,用于分析和预测客户流失率。而“winequality-both.csv”则似乎是一个葡萄酒质量评估的数据集,其中可能包含了许多影响葡萄酒质量的属性和指标。
同时,我们还看到了两个Python脚本文件:“customer_churn.py”和“wine_quality.py”。这两个脚本分别对应于上述两个CSV文件,它们可能是用于处理和分析这些数据集的程序代码。通过对这些Python脚本的分析和学习,我们可以掌握如何使用Python进行数据的读取、清洗、处理、统计分析以及可视化。
为了在Python中进行统计分析,我们通常需要以下几个步骤:
1. 数据预处理:这包括数据的导入、清洗、转换等步骤。在这个阶段,我们会用到如pandas库的DataFrame对象来处理数据。数据清洗可能涉及到去除重复值、填充缺失值、数据类型转换、异常值处理等操作。
2. 数据探索:这个阶段主要进行的是数据集的描述性统计分析,比如计算均值、中位数、众数、标准差、方差等基本的统计量。同时,也会对数据进行可视化,使用图表如直方图、箱形图、散点图等来直观地展示数据的分布和趋势。
3. 数据分析:在这个阶段,我们可能会应用各种统计学的方法和模型来进行更深入的分析。例如,我们可以使用假设检验来验证数据的某些性质,或者使用回归分析来预测数据中变量间的关系。
4. 数据可视化:最终,我们会使用图表或图形来展示我们的分析结果。这可以帮助我们更直观地理解和解释数据。
通过本资源的学习,你可以掌握使用Python进行CSV数据分析的基础知识和技能。无论你是数据分析的新手还是希望提高自己数据处理能力的中级用户,通过学习和实践这两个数据集和对应的Python脚本,你都将能够提升你的数据分析技能,并能够在实际工作中有效地应用这些技能解决实际问题。
2017-12-04 上传
2016-08-25 上传
2018-04-18 上传
2016-12-08 上传
2018-11-04 上传
点击了解资源详情
2019-03-28 上传
Dyingalive
- 粉丝: 97
- 资源: 4804
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器